CAT 2023 Slot 3 QA Question & Solution
Question
Anil mixes cocoa with sugar in the ratio 3 : 2 to prepare mixture A, and coffee with sugar in the ratio 7 : 3 to prepare mixture B. He combines mixtures A and B in the ratio 2 : 3 to make a new mixture C. If he mixes C with an equal amount of milk to make a drink, then the percentage of sugar in this drink will be

Solution
Let the volume of mixture A be $200 \text{ml}$, which implies that the quantity of cocoa in the mixture is $120 \text{ml}$, and the quantity of sugar in the mixture is $80 \text{ml}$.
Similarly, let the volume of mixture B be $300 \text{ml}$, which implies the quantity of coffee is $210 \text{ml}$, and the quantity of sugar in the mixture is $90 \text{ml}$.
Now, we combine mixture A and B in the ratio of 2:3 (for every 200 ml of mixture A, we take 300 ml of mixture B).
Hence, the total volume of mixture C is:
$$
200 \text{ml} + 300 \text{ml} = 500 \text{ml}
$$
The total quantity of sugar in mixture C is:
$$
80 \text{ml} + 90 \text{ml} = 170 \text{ml}
$$
Now, mixture C is mixed with an equal amount of milk to make a drink. Therefore, the total quantity of the final mixture is:
$$
500 \text{ml} + 500 \text{ml} = 1000 \text{ml}
$$
The quantity of sugar in the final mixture remains $170 \text{ml}$.
Hence, the percentage of sugar in the final mixture is:
$$
\frac{170}{1000} \times 100 = 17%
$$
